Here is a Chihuahuan Paquimé Pueblo, Mexico polished blackware utilitarian bowl vessel. This blackware pottery existed in the Medio period (1200-1450 CE) at the Chihuahua village known as Paquimé Pueblo. This polished blackware bowl is typical in shape, color and rounded bottom. It is 98% complete, it has a rim chip and a large piece has been replaced. It is in very good condition overall and makes for a good display. It measures 2 3/4 inches tall X 6 inches wide.
